Virtual Microscope – Minerals feels like having a lab microscope on a desk, only without the cost or the bulk. It loads up clean and fast, then drops users into crisp thin sections of real minerals under transmitted light. Slides rotate in a full circle with a simple drag, magnification is smooth, and switching between PPL and XPL to watch properties snap in and out is the fun part. There are notes for each sample that actually help, not just labels, so it is easy to learn what to look for rather than guessing. The collection is big too, 92 common minerals across igneous, metamorphic, and sedimentary rocks, so it covers the usual suspects for classes and field prep.

On a PC with BlueStacks, the bigger screen makes textures, twinning, cleavage, and interference colors way easier to see, and the mouse makes that circular rotation feel natural. The interface is simple, ad free, and stays out of the way, which suits study sessions or quick checks before lab. It focuses on non opaque minerals in thin section only, so reflected light and ores are not here. For that, the developer points to a separate ore minerals app. It feels like it was built by someone who actually uses a scope, and as a guide for geoscience students or working geologists, it gets the job done without fuss.
